Fully Restored TAF (The Addams Family)

Added: 2015-09-08 00:54:15 UTC • Ended: September 9th, 2015
Condition: Fully restored (full original status)

Price

$ 8,600

*NOW FOR SALE*
Just finished over a 100 hr restoration of this 1992 Addams Family pinball machine. It looks and plays like new and tweaked to perfection. Combination of incandescent lights and LED scoops and thing box LED mods. Upgraded stock speaker system to Flipper Fidelity speaker system. Outfitted with Titan Premium silicone rubber. New clear ramp. Bookcase decals. All flippers and pop bumpers rebuilt. All scoop weldments repaired and upgraded. Gold special edition roms installed. Modded out swamp and thing subway area to alleviate ball hangups that usually plague this title. Repaired and bullet proofed PC boards for years of reliable play. Video of it in action here:
